How it feels
a slow-burn management game where you carefully build and expand transport networks across a growing world, watching your infrastructure hum as towns evolve into cities and eventually reach into space.

What players say
Players split on Cargo Company: some enjoy it as a casual time sink, but many more warn of severe performance problems like stuttering and framerate drops. Critics say it left early access unfinished, has gone without updates since August 2022, and makes money too easily since supply chains are irrelevant. It is frequently compared to OpenTTD, which runs better and is free.
